Lightbulb Why do you smoke?
So, I've been thinking recently about why I smoke. I think it's partly because I need something that relaxes me and something that turns my mind off for a while. I'm an English PhD student and my brain is constantly on, thinking about all of my research and blah blah blah. But I also find that I think about what I'm thinking about... (and so on, if that makes any sense). So my smoking is sort of an escape from constant mental function. Not that I get stupid, I just am able to turn on my more artistically creative side when I smoke.

When I was younger, I was the classic dumb little stoner that just cared about getting high and acting stupid. As I've gotten older, I've found that the act of smoking has become much more ritualized. I use a specific peice depending on what mood I'm in, I listen to music, I have a designated smoking room with art on the walls, a good sound system and comfy places to sit. Sometimes I will do oil painting or play my guitar and work on new music that I'm writing. I use the time that I smoke as a way to relax and remove myself from the every day hustle and bustle.

Does anyone else approach their smoking like this? Are you ritualized in any way? I guess I'm looking to some of the older smokers for responses. But hey, younger people chime in if you are like this.
